The Society for Vascular Surgery (SVS) seeks to advance excellence and innovation in vascular health through education, advocacy, research and public awareness. SVS currently has a membership of 3,000 vascular specialists who have shown an active interest in the vascular disease field. Members enjoy many benefits, and SVS membership is widely recognized in the vascular community as a mark of professional achievement.

| Candidate |
Physicians who are currently enrolled or accepted into an accredited vascular surgery residency training program | |
| Active | Physicians who have demonstrated an active interest and excellence in the field of vascular disease | |
| International | Physicians who reside outside North America who otherwise are qualified for Active Membership | |
| Associate | Non-surgeon physicians who have a demonstrated active interest in the field of vascular disease | |
| Affiliate | Non-physicians who have a demonstrated active interest in the field of vascular disease | |
| Senior |
SVS members who have retired from the practice of vascular surgery | |
| Honorary | Distinguished physicians who have achieved international prominence in the vascular field |
